This video introduces the Palmetto State Armory Sabre Lancet 50 BMG, a gas-operated, semi-automatic rifle designed to be the most affordable in its class. It accepts Barrett M82 style magazines and features a 30 MOA cant top Picatinny rail, a bottom rail for bipods, a 28-inch barrel with 1x14 threading, and aims for a weight under 32 lbs. The rifle was the second-place winner in a PSA concept poll.
